Dive into the Cosmic Experience: The Martinez Brothers’ Órbita Tour in Denver

Órbita Tour Denver musicians performing at festival stage.

Introducing the Órbita Tour: A Musical Journey Like No Other

Get ready, Denver! The Martinez Brothers, the acclaimed duo from The Bronx, are set to elevate the city's electronic music scene with their groundbreaking Órbita Tour at Mission Ballroom on February 13, 2026. This isn't just any concert; it's an immersive experience that promises to transport attendees into a world of sound, light, and culture.

Why The Martinez Brothers Matter

As the “crown princes” of modern house music, Steven and Chris Martinez have built a legacy over the years. Their roots in NYC deeply influence their sound, blending traditional house rhythms with contemporary flair. Their label, Cuttin’ Headz, has redefined dance music landscapes, contributing to genres that continue to inspire artists worldwide. This makes their performance in Denver not just an event, but a pivotal moment for fans and newcomers alike.

Órbita: An Experience Like No Other

Órbita, meaning “orbit” in Spanish, introduces audiences to a unique concept combining their distinct musical style with a complete visual adventure. Expect a retro-futuristic atmosphere filled with heavy lasers and stunning visuals that mirror the energy and vibrancy of their Bronx origins. This event promises more than just music; it's an encapsulated moment of culture, creativity, and community.

Why Denver is Key to the Tour

Among 19 cities slated for this exclusive tour, Denver holds a special place, receiving the full-scale Órbita experience. This careful selection highlights the city's thriving electronic music culture, making it a must-visit stop for both locals and tourists. Denver's diverse community is eager for events that foster connection and creativity, and the Martinez Brothers are poised to deliver just that.

Mumford & Sons: A Must-See Folk-Rock Concert Experience in Boulder

Update Folk-Rock Legends Set to Illuminate Boulder This summer, the iconic British band Mumford & Sons is set to light up the stage at Folsom Field in Boulder, Colorado, creating an unmissable experience for fans of music and community alike. A Night of Anthemic Melodies On June 6, 2026, Mumford & Sons will bring their high-energy, crowd-pleasing performance as part of their North American “Prizefighter Tour.” Known for their banjo-driven hits like “Little Lion Man” and “I Will Wait,” their music resonates with fans around the world, making this concert not just a musical event but a communal gathering of emotions and memories. The Heart of the Community For local parents, singles, and homeowners, this concert represents more than just entertainment; it’s a chance to reconnect with friends, celebrate community spirit, and soak in the beautiful ambiance of a summer night in Boulder. The energy of live music can remind us of our shared experiences, strengthening bonds as we sing together under the stars. Heir to a Musical Legacy Folsom Field has a storied history of hosting legendary artists including the Rolling Stones and Fleetwood Mac. This summer, it aims to reclaim its status as a summer music mecca, confirmed by upcoming performances from other popular acts like Tyler Childers and RÜFÜS DU SOL. The excitement surrounding these concerts inspires anticipation among local fans, as they have now become part of a cultural resurgence. Get Ready for an Unforgettable Experience Tickets for the concert go on sale to the general public on February 27, 2026, following a special pre-sale for fans. Denver Fashion Week: A Highlight of the Season Diving into the heart of Denver's creative scene, Denver Fashion Week Spring 2026 kicks off on May 1, showcasing the city's talent through eight dynamic runway shows. This year, held at the stylish Furniture Row Showroom, the event emphasizes sustainability, inclusivity, and community connection in fashion. With nights dedicated to various themes such as 'Sustainable Fashion' and 'Family Day,' attendees can expect to see everything from upcycled materials to youthful creativity on the runway. It's a testament to how fashion can both make a statement and be a force for positive change. Family Fun: A Spotlight on Community This weekend, families can enjoy the Family Day: Youth + Mommy & Me show on May 3. This event offers children a chance to shine as designers and models, creating an uplifting atmosphere where families can bond over creativity and expression.
